25-Min Creamy Bacon Ranch Chicken Pasta

Chicken, bacon, and penne tossed in a silky ranch-butter sauce with fresh parmesan — ready in one skillet before your water boils twice. The kind of weeknight dinner that tastes creamy without heavy cream.

Ingredients

  • 12 oz penne pasta
  • 1.25 lb boneless, skinless chicken breast
  • 6 slices bacon, chopped
  • 4 tbsp butter
  • 2 tbsp ranch seasoning mix
  • ¾ cup heavy cream
  • ½ cup parmesan cheese, finely grated
  • 2 tbsp fresh chives, chopped

Instructions

  1. 1

    Boil penne in salted water until al dente, ~10 minutes. Reserve 1 cup pasta water before draining.

  2. 2

    While pasta cooks, cut chicken into 1-inch pieces. Cook bacon in a large skillet over medium-high until crispy, ~5 minutes. Transfer to a plate.

  3. 3

    In the same skillet, cook chicken pieces until no pink remains and edges brown, ~6 minutes, stirring occasionally.

  4. 4

    Add butter and ranch seasoning to the skillet. Stir until fragrant, about 30 seconds.

  5. 5

    Pour in cream and 0.5 cup reserved pasta water. Simmer 1 minute, then add pasta and bacon. Toss gently.

  6. 6

    Remove from heat. Stir in parmesan until melted. Garnish with chives and serve immediately.
